1
Fork 0
mirror of https://github.com/Steffo99/appunti-magistrali.git synced 2025-03-16 21:43:32 +00:00
appunti-steffo/8 - Crittografia applicata/5 - Protocolli sicuri/3 - Signal/symmetric ratchet.md

462 B

8 - Crittografia applicata/1 - Concetti/1 - Trovare soluzioni crittografiche/funzione di key rotation nel double ratchet che garantisce forward secrecy.

Funzionamento

Cambia la chiave simmetrica ad ogni messaggio, fornendola ogni volta a una key derivation function che ne genera una nuova.

Associa un contatore ad ogni messaggio, permettendo l'elaborazione di messaggi out-of-order.

Implementazione

Implementato con HMAC.